The Intelligence of Infusion: IoT and Smart Connectivity

The hallmark of the 2026 market is the integration of the Internet of Things (IoT) and Smart Pump Technology (SPT) into compact, wearable designs. Traditional mechanical pumps are rapidly being phased out in favor of electronic systems that offer real-time data synchronization with Electronic Medical Records (EMRs).

Strategic Drivers for B2B Adoption:

  • Remote Patient Monitoring (RPM): Smart ambulatory pumps now feature wireless modules that transmit infusion data directly to clinician dashboards. This enables real-time oversight of Outpatient Parenteral Antibiotic Therapy (OPAT) and chemotherapy, reducing the need for costly in-person nursing visits.
  • Dose Error Reduction Systems (DERS): Integrated drug libraries and predictive safety alerts mitigate the risk of over-infusion—the most critical safety concern in home-care settings—thereby lowering institutional liability and improving patient safety metrics.
  • Closed-Loop Functionality: The emergence of “artificial pancreas” systems for diabetes and automated titration for pain management allows pumps to adjust delivery based on real-time physiological sensor feedback, maximizing therapeutic efficacy.

Technical Innovation: Miniaturization and Precision

The 2026 generation of ambulatory pumps is defined by a move toward wearable infusion technology and ultra-compact profiles that do not impede the patient’s activities of daily living.

  1. Wearable and Patch Infusion Pumps

The demand for wearable ambulatory pumps has surged as patients and providers seek alternatives to bulky, pole-mounted systems. These devices are often disposable or semi-disposable, featuring ergonomic designs that adhere directly to the skin, which is particularly beneficial for pediatric and long-term therapy patients.

  1. Advanced Power Management

Innovation in high-density lithium-ion batteries and energy-efficient motors has extended operational runtimes to over 48 hours. This increased “uptime” is a significant B2B value-add, as it reduces the frequency of battery-related service calls and enhances the reliability of continuous therapies like Total Parenteral Nutrition (TPN).

  1. Interoperability and Cybersecurity

With the implementation of the 2026 IEEE 11073 SDC standards, newer pumps offer seamless interoperability. However, as connectivity increases, so does the focus on cybersecurity. Procurement teams are now prioritizing devices with robust end-to-end encryption to safeguard patient data against network vulnerabilities.

The Business Case: TCO and Standardized Compliance

In 2026, B2B decision-makers are prioritizing Total Cost of Ownership (TCO) over initial capital expenditure. Standardizing on a single smart ambulatory platform offers:

  • Digital Traceability: Every infusion event is logged in the EMR, providing an immutable audit trail for legal protection and regulatory compliance with evolving MDR guidelines.
  • Asset Optimization: IoT-enabled pumps allow providers to track the real-time location and status of equipment, reducing “lost asset” costs which typically drain hospital budgets.
  • Consumable Synchronization: Integrated systems can automatically trigger re-orders for IV administration sets, filters, and cassettes based on actual usage data, optimizing inventory levels and reducing waste.
